#5 Koby LeCras (West Perth)
Forward | 190cm | 26/04/2008

Stats:
9 disposals, 2 marks, 3 goals

LeCras was among the catalysts for Western Australia’s third quarter surge, with his two marks and three goals all coming within the 23-minute period. Two of his majors were clinical set shot conversions, with LeCras’ finishing and forward craft a throwback to uncle, Mark‘s feats. His raking left foot and marking ability – one-on-one or on the lead – made him a handful inside 50.
